Care and Maintenance

• Before cleaning, turn off the power on the unit and disconnect it from the outlet.
• Do not use gasoline or other volatile liquids to clean the dehumidifier.
• Clean the outer case with a soft towel (for dust) or mild detergent (for significant dirt or grease).
• Clean the grill using a dust catcher or brush.
• Clean the reservoir using a soft brush and water every few weeks in order to prevent the growth of mildew, mold and bacteria.
Cleaning the Air Filter
• Clean the air filter after every 250 hours of operation (or more frequently in dusty areas).
• Remove the receptacle.
• Grasp the edge of the filter, pull it down and out of the unit.
• Clean the filter in warm, soapy water.
• Rinse the filter and let it air dry. Do not use a hair dryer or heat to dry the filter.

Specifications

• Rated power: 115V
• Rated frequency: 60Hz
• Rated current: 6.5 amps
• Refrigerant: R410A/8.29oz./0.24kg
• Moisture removal: 70 pints/day
• EEV: 2.0L/kW.H
• Design pressure:
High: 540PSIG/3.7MPa
Low: 300PSIG/2.1MPa
• Water reservoir capacity: 16gal. (6L)
